在当今信息化时代,数据迁移已成为企业日常运营中不可或缺的一部分。无论是业务扩展、系统升级还是平台迁移,高效的数据迁移工具都能大大提高工作效率,降低成本。下面,就让我为大家盘点五款实用且易于上手的SQL数据迁移工具,让你跨平台数据迁移无忧。
1. MySQL Workbench
简介:MySQL Workbench是一款集成了多种数据库设计和开发功能的图形界面工具,支持MySQL、MariaDB、Oracle、SQL Server等多种数据库。其数据迁移功能强大,支持多种迁移方式,包括结构迁移、数据迁移和存储过程迁移。
特点:
- 支持多种数据库迁移
- 图形化界面,操作简单
- 支持迁移脚本生成
- 支持数据过滤和转换
使用方法:
- 打开MySQL Workbench,选择“迁移”选项卡。
- 选择“迁移类型”为“数据迁移”。
- 选择源数据库和目标数据库。
- 配置迁移参数,如数据过滤、转换等。
- 点击“执行迁移”完成数据迁移。
2. Navicat
简介:Navicat是一款功能强大的数据库管理工具,支持MySQL、MariaDB、SQL Server、Oracle、PostgreSQL等多种数据库。其数据迁移功能支持多种迁移方式,包括结构迁移、数据迁移、触发器迁移等。
特点:
- 支持多种数据库迁移
- 支持批量导入导出
- 支持数据转换和过滤
- 支持迁移脚本生成
使用方法:
- 打开Navicat,选择“迁移”选项卡。
- 选择“迁移类型”为“数据迁移”。
- 选择源数据库和目标数据库。
- 配置迁移参数,如数据过滤、转换等。
- 点击“执行迁移”完成数据迁移。
3. DBeaver
简介:DBeaver是一款开源的数据库管理工具,支持MySQL、PostgreSQL、Oracle、SQL Server等多种数据库。其数据迁移功能支持多种迁移方式,包括结构迁移、数据迁移、触发器迁移等。
特点:
- 支持多种数据库迁移
- 支持插件扩展
- 支持多种数据格式导入导出
- 支持迁移脚本生成
使用方法:
- 打开DBeaver,选择“迁移”选项卡。
- 选择“迁移类型”为“数据迁移”。
- 选择源数据库和目标数据库。
- 配置迁移参数,如数据过滤、转换等。
- 点击“执行迁移”完成数据迁移。
4. SSMS (SQL Server Management Studio)
简介:SSMS是微软官方提供的SQL Server数据库管理工具,支持SQL Server、Azure SQL Database等多种数据库。其数据迁移功能支持多种迁移方式,包括结构迁移、数据迁移、触发器迁移等。
特点:
- 支持多种数据库迁移
- 支持图形化界面和脚本化操作
- 支持迁移脚本生成
- 支持数据转换和过滤
使用方法:
- 打开SSMS,选择“迁移”选项卡。
- 选择“迁移类型”为“数据迁移”。
- 选择源数据库和目标数据库。
- 配置迁移参数,如数据过滤、转换等。
- 点击“执行迁移”完成数据迁移。
5. AWS Database Migration Service (DMS)
简介:AWS DMS是一款云服务数据迁移工具,支持MySQL、Oracle、SQL Server等多种数据库。其数据迁移功能支持多种迁移方式,包括结构迁移、数据迁移、触发器迁移等。
特点:
- 支持多种数据库迁移
- 支持云服务迁移
- 支持实时迁移
- 支持数据转换和过滤
使用方法:
- 登录AWS管理控制台,选择“数据库”选项卡。
- 选择“数据库迁移服务”。
- 创建迁移任务,配置源数据库和目标数据库。
- 配置迁移参数,如数据过滤、转换等。
- 启动迁移任务完成数据迁移。
以上就是五款实用且易于上手的SQL数据迁移工具,希望对你有所帮助。在实际操作过程中,请根据具体需求选择合适的工具,并遵循相关操作指南,确保数据迁移过程顺利进行。
